Understanding Bonus Structures and Wagering Requirements
The world of casino bonuses is diverse, ranging from simple deposit matches to complex multi-tiered promotions. A deposit match bonus, perhaps the most common type, provides players with a percentage of their initial deposit as bonus funds. For instance, a 100% deposit match up to $200 means that if a player deposits $200, they will receive an additional $200 in bonus funds, giving them a total of $400 to play with. However, it’s crucial to understand that these bonus funds typically come with wagering requirements – also known as playthrough requirements – that must be met before any winnings can be withdrawn. These requirements stipulate the number of times the bonus amount (or sometimes the deposit and bonus combined) must be wagered before funds become eligible for withdrawal.
Different games contribute differently to fulfilling wagering requirements. For example, slots often contribute 100%, meaning every dollar wagered on a slot game counts fully towards the requirement. However, table games like blackjack or roulette might only contribute 10% or 20%, due to their lower house edge. This means a player would need to wager significantly more on these games to meet the same wagering requirement. It’s essential to carefully review the terms and conditions of any bonus to understand these contribution percentages and ensure a clear plan for meeting the playthrough requirements. Ignoring these details can lead to frustration and the inability to withdraw winnings.
Maximizing Value Through Strategic Play
Smart players don’t just accept bonuses blindly; they strategically choose offers that align with their preferred gaming style and bankroll. If you enjoy playing slots, a bonus with a lower wagering requirement and a high contribution percentage on slots is ideal. Conversely, if you prefer table games, seeking out bonuses that allow a reasonable contribution from those games, even if it’s lower, is key. Utilizing a bonus calculator can significantly aid in determining the actual value of a bonus based on the wagering requirements and game contributions. These tools are readily available online and can help players make informed decisions and avoid unpleasant surprises. Don’t forget to consider the time limit associated with a bonus – many offers expire after a certain period, so efficient play is essential.
Furthermore, some casinos offer “sticky” bonuses, meaning the bonus amount itself cannot be withdrawn, only the winnings derived from it. Others offer “phantom” bonuses, where the bonus amount remains separate from the player’s real money balance and is forfeited upon withdrawal. Understanding the type of bonus offered is crucial for determining its true value and suitability for your playing style. Before claiming any bonus, always read the fine print and ensure you fully understand the terms and conditions. A little research can save a lot of headaches down the line.

The Importance of Responsible Gaming and Licensing
While the prospect of winning big is exciting, it’s paramount to approach online gaming with a responsible mindset. Setting deposit limits, loss limits, and time limits are essential for maintaining control and preventing potential financial difficulties. Numerous resources are available to help players identify and address problem gambling behaviors. Recognizing the signs of compulsive gambling – such as chasing losses, neglecting responsibilities, or gambling with money intended for essential expenses – is the first step towards seeking help. Reputable online casinos provide links to organizations dedicated to responsible gaming and offer self-exclusion options for players who need a break.
Beyond personal responsibility, ensuring the casino you choose is licensed and regulated by a reputable authority is vital. Licensing bodies, such as the Malta Gaming Authority, the UK Gambling Commission, and the Curacao eGaming Authority, oversee casino operations and ensure fair play, security, and player protection. A valid license indicates the casino adheres to strict standards and is subject to independent audits. Avoid casinos without a visible license, as they may not be operating legally or ethically. Always verify the license information on the casino's website and, if possible, cross-reference it with the licensing authority's official website.

Navigating the Terms and Conditions: A Detailed Guide
The terms and conditions of a casino bonus are often lengthy and complex, but understanding them is vital. Pay close attention to the wagering requirements, game contributions, maximum bet limits, and expiration dates. Some bonuses may restrict the types of games you can play while the bonus is active. Others may impose a maximum bet size, preventing you from placing large wagers that could quickly clear the wagering requirement. Always be aware of any game restrictions or bet limits before accepting a bonus. Scrutinize the terms related to withdrawal limits. A casino might cap the amount you can withdraw from bonus winnings, even after meeting the wagering requirement.
Look for clauses that address bonus abuse or fraudulent activity. Casinos have the right to void bonuses and confiscate winnings if they suspect a player is attempting to exploit a loophole or engage in unfair play. Understand the casino’s procedures for resolving disputes. If you encounter a problem with a bonus or withdrawal, you’ll want to know how to escalate the issue and what recourse you have. Most reputable casinos have a complaints procedure outlined in their terms and conditions. Don’t hesitate to contact customer support if you have any questions or concerns about the terms and conditions.
